Minolta Dimage 5 ... purchased my Minolta Dimage 5 at Schiphol airport, Amsterdam, and having had about 6 weeks of use, and still not used all the features, although I think I am just about ready to write a review about the camera. Buying at Schiphol took over EUR 200 off the price - EUR 885 instead of EUR 1085 (shop price when I purchased it), although this soon went on two extra 96Mb memory cards. I chose the camera because it had the feeling of an SLR (Single Lens Reflex ? if you don't know what this means then, to put it very bluntly, the Dimage 5 won't be the camera for you!), and I have been the owner of a Minolta SLR for many years, and liked the look of this one more tha... Minolta Dimage 5 ... have been using 35mm cameras for around 40 years. I started using Minolta cameras 12 years ago, I always found them reliable and user friendly. I watched the growing digital market with some skepticism, looking on the digi’s as nothing more than an expensive boy’s toy. In October 2001 I decided to purchase either a Fuji 6900Z or the Minolta Dimage 5. I physically compared both cameras side by side (I had read test reports on both and also printed out sample shots from both cameras). Finally the Minolta won. This was decided on construction, power source (metal hydride AAs), design and performance. I have since found that it is a wonderful camera to use...
